Is it possible to use fruit juice in place of priming sugar for my homebrew?
Have a strawberry Belgian strong ale ready to bottle. Wanted to throw some strawberries through the juicer & use that for priming. Was wondering if I could pull this off or am I asking for exploding bottles? If it's do-able, how much should I use for a six gallon batch?
Don't do it. I suspect that your problem would be flat beer, rather than bottle-bombs. Stick with corn sugar, brown sugar, honey, or whatever the recipe recommends.
